The Prosthetist role represents 45% of the sector, making it the most prevalent position. These professionals design, manufacture, and fit artificial limbs, working closely with patients to ensure the best possible outcome. Prosthetic Technicians account for 30% of the Assistive Tech for Prosthetics jobs. Their primary responsibilities involve manufacturing and repairing prosthetic limbs according to the specifications provided by Prosthetists. Rehabilitation Engineers take up 15% of the sector. They specialize in designing, developing, and implementing technological solutions to help people with disabilities. Assistive Technology Specialists make up the remaining 10% of the industry. They assess and recommend suitable assistive technologies to enhance the functional capabilities of individuals with disabilities.
